Are your stem cells choosing to be fat cells rather than bone cells ?

Posted by Dr Sandy on in Obesity | 782 Views | Leave a response

mesenchymal stem cells having to chooseShould I become a fat cell or bone cell when I grow up ?

This the dilemma faced by the average mesenchymal stem cell hanging around in your body.

Adult stem cells get to choose

Stem cells are not just the prized possession of the developing embryo, we all have them.

In grown ups, the adult stem cells are a little less enthusiastic and are a little more restricted in terms of what they can be. But they’re around and making choices everyday. Your body chemistry defines their destiny.

Mesenchymal cell options ?

Mesenchymal stem cells are programmed with the ability to become bone cells or fat cells.

  • Strong bones are a health asset.
  • Bones don’t just prop you up, the bone marrow is responsible for producing the blood cells which help protect your body from infection and wounds
  • Additional fat cells are health liability, as well as an eye sore.

So the decision of a mesenchymal cell ultimately has profound health implications.

On the trot decisions

Researchers from McMaster University have found that exercise plays a critical role in mesenchymal stem cell decisions.

They found in mice engaging in regular aerobic exercise – the stem cells choose more often than not, to become a bone cell rather than a fat cell.

In contrast, mice vegetating on the “couch” were more likely to acquire an extra fat cell, even though they weren’t deliberately over-eating.

Stem cells respond to what you need

Exercising mice need to keep the muscles supplied with fuel. To extract the energy from this fuel requires oxygen. The body has to ensure that the supply of oxygen to the muscle is adequate. Oxygen is transported round the body in red blood cells, since blood cells are all produced in the bone marrow – it makes sense to beef up the number of bone cells to meet demand.

Of course, sedentary muscles don’t need extra oxygen so why bother ?

Bone activity gives blood a boost

The mice in the study weren’t on some gruelling exercise regimen – their workout was a modest, less than an hour run on the exercise wheel , three times a week.

Moving just a little was enough to profoundly influence the stem cell decisions, resulting in better “bones” and better blood.
